Where is Burlington Flats?
Where is Burlington Flats located?
Burlington Flats, Burlington Flats, United States of America (approx. 42.74535°, -75.18294°)
Where is Burlington Flats on the map?
Burlington Flats - New York
{"latitude":42.74535,"longitude":-75.18294,"title":"Burlington Flats"}